IP查询
查询
你查询的IP:[116.95.237.60] 地理位置:中国–内蒙古
最新查询
162.105.43.36
124.16.68.87
59.32.169.42
221.13.215.243
118.84.98.219
202.95.128.95
221.12.24.80
123.180.77.3
114.60.201.68
116.95.237.60
211.136.43.119
220.231.216.177
119.148.160.183
120.64.252.47
117.121.128.210
58.128.15.20
222.176.72.131
119.253.243.153
202.93.175.208
116.95.254.135
125.104.145.153
116.216.232.197
202.170.216.211
120.30.228.164
123.101.22.225
61.47.128.255
210.5.57.207
220.154.187.233
116.116.210.218
121.52.160.122
121.56.11.151